Feel free to write if you have any questions. Discover a charming piece of literary history with this vintage Raphael Tuck & Sons "Oilette" postcard. The card beautifully depicts the iconic room where William Shakespeare was born in Stratford-on-Avon, England. The scene captures the rustic charm of the historic dwelling, featuring a prominent fireplace, a classical bust adorning a small table, and a period chair, all rendered with the distinctive artistic quality characteristic of Tuck's Oilette series. This collectible postcard, identified as number 774 in the renowned Oilette series, showcases the meticulous printing techniques employed by Raphael Tuck & Sons, a celebrated publisher known for their high-quality postcards. Printed in England, it serves as a wonderful memento of one of the world's most significant literary landmarks. Ideal for collectors of Shakespeareana, British history, or vintage postcards, this piece offers a tangible connection to the bard's origins.
